Product Description Cable storage unit can contain all your computer's cables. Could the area beneath or behind your desk best be described as "tangled"? Your computer and communications devices may include multiple cords, but that doesn't mean your workspace has to be messy. The Complete Cable Manager provides a simple solution to all your cable clutter. This handy device lifts all of your cables off the floor and stores them neatly, with each cable clearly labeled from power strip to component. The Complete Cable Manager contains everything needed to organize up to 14 cables, store three or four hubs or other small devices, and even contain your power strips off the floor for easier cleaning. Clamp the Complete Cable Manager to your desk or mount it beneath. Made of strong, reinforced nylon, this device is sturdy enough to handle all of your cable storage needs. The Complete Cable Manager removes all cables, power adapters, hubs, and power strips off the floor and safely out of harm's way. Using the included labels, you'll be able to identify every cable from source to destination. By absorbing excess cable length into loops and hanging them separately, you'll allow all cables to stay tangle-free and easy to access. Place your USB hubs, power supplies, modems and other small devices on the newly created under-the-desk shelf, and secure all the devices with the included quick-latch bungee straps.

Great design, poor execution August 26, 2010 Ron Lind (Washington, DC) Looked great in theory, bought it and found issues that prevent me from really using it. Cheap plastic parts that can't hold any substantial weight, bent under the weight of a modem and a vonage adapter. The shelf is tiny, not big enough to hold anything more than 4 -5 inches deep. Would not recommend it for anything more than standard desktop support - power adapters and cables and no more.
Works okay, but the clip isn't strong enough June 7, 2009 Kam G. (Washington, DC) Looks nice enough and does a good job organizing cables, but it doesn't stay attached to the desk very well. The slightest push and the clip pops open a notch.

My cables underneath my desk at home were a mess with computer, modem, lighting, fans, stereo, all running to the same power strip. I bought this to hopefully clean everything up so it would look as pretty as it does on the picture.
PROS: It does help you pick your cables up off the floor, makes things more manageable so that now I can clean under my desk a little better.
CONS: Pricey, the entire set is nothing more than cheap plastic pieces that probably cost the manufacturer pennies to make. It also does not hold up my modem (I have to admit Time Warner Cable did give me a somewhat bulky modem).
VERDICT: The idea is good and it is helpful. However if you are creative I'm sure you can go to Home Depot and get the necessary supplies to order your cables for a fraction of the price. The whole system is nothing more than looping your cables and hanging them from a rack under your desk.

This product is great in theory, but did not solve all my cable management problems. Our cable modem was too big to fit on the tiny "shelf", so it still sits on the floor. My desk has a little curve to the top, and is too nice to drill holes to attach the Cable Manager, so I had to use the clamp feature. It is heavy and has already fallen off at random. However, it does encourage you to really organize your cables and get them off the floor.
